The Imperative for Change: Why the 2026 Strategy Was Necessary
For context, the WHO's overarching framework remains the Global Technical Strategy for Malaria (GTS) 2016–2030. However, the last few years—especially post-COVID-19 disruptions—showed us some harsh truths. We hit a plateau. Progress slowed significantly, and in some high-burden countries, cases actually started creeping back up. The initial targets, while inspiring, needed a reality check and a surge of concentrated effort in key problem areas.
The updated 2026 focus responds directly to these setbacks. It acknowledges that achieving the GTS goals requires faster innovation, better localized data management, and, crucially, massive improvement in accessing essential tools for the most vulnerable populations. We can’t rely on a one-size-fits-all solution anymore.
Key Factors Driving the Strategy Refinement:
- Funding Gaps and Resource Mobilization: The annual required investment to meet the global targets is consistently higher than the actual funds available. The 2026 update emphasizes smarter, more targeted financial resource mobilization, moving away from broad strokes to high-impact interventions.
- Biological Challenges: We are seeing increasing antimalarial drug resistance in some regions, coupled with insecticide resistance among mosquito populations (the vectors). New strategies must prioritize the deployment of novel tools and rigorous resistance monitoring.
- Climate and Conflict: Environmental changes and political instability are pushing malaria into new geographical areas and disrupting health services, making resilience a core component of the revised plan.
- Impact of the Malaria Vaccine (RTS,S and R21): The long-awaited deployment of the first-ever malaria vaccine offers an unprecedented opportunity. The 2026 strategy is heavily focused on how to scale up vaccine rollout effectively and equitably.
Essentially, the 2026 strategy shifts the focus from merely "controlling" malaria to establishing robust, sustainable health systems that can eventually lead to *malaria eradication*—the ultimate destination.
Strategic Pillars: Actionable Steps for the Updated Programme
The heart of the WHO Global Malaria Programme 2026 updated initiative lies in reinforcing three critical action areas. These pillars represent the highest-impact interventions that are expected to bend the curve of transmission significantly over the next few years.
1. Accelerated Deployment of Novel Tools and Innovation
If you’re a scientist, this is the exciting part. Traditional tools like insecticide-treated nets (ITNs) and Indoor Residual Spraying (IRS) remain vital, but the game is changing with bio-technology. The new strategy hinges on getting groundbreaking tools into the field rapidly.
A. The Vaccine Revolution
The successful pilot and subsequent recommendation of the RTS,S malaria vaccine (and the forthcoming R21 vaccine) is perhaps the biggest shift in the 2026 strategy. The focus is no longer just on prevention via mosquito control, but on building immunity in children, where the mortality burden is highest.
- Scaling Up Delivery: Prioritizing vaccine implementation in areas with high P. falciparum parasite prevalence, integrating it seamlessly into routine childhood immunization programmes.
- Optimizing Usage: Developing clear protocols for combining vaccination with other existing malaria control interventions, such as seasonal malaria chemoprevention (SMC).
B. Next-Generation Vector Control
Mosquitoes adapt quickly. The WHO 2026 update heavily emphasizes rotating insecticides and using novel vector control methods that target mosquitoes both indoors and outdoors, recognizing that mosquitoes increasingly feed and rest outside treated homes.
2. Data-Driven Surveillance and Response
You can’t defeat what you can’t track. A core component of the 2026 strategy is moving from large, slow reporting systems to real-time, micro-level surveillance. This requires strengthening the digital health infrastructure in endemic countries.
The updated approach demands granular data to identify "malaria hotspots"—specific villages, or even households, where transmission persists despite national progress. This allows health officials to launch highly targeted, reactive interventions, conserving precious resources and maximizing impact.
- Sub-National Elimination Focus: Identifying and supporting countries or regions ready to move from control to sub-national elimination (the "E-2025 Initiative" is bolstered by this surveillance focus).
- Resistance Mapping: Establishing high-frequency monitoring sites to track drug and insecticide resistance patterns, enabling swift policy adjustments before major outbreaks occur.
- Community Engagement: Ensuring surveillance includes data collected directly from community health workers (CHWs), making the system more ground-truthed and responsive.
3. Health System Strengthening and Equity
Ultimately, malaria is a disease of poverty and weak health systems. The WHO update recognizes that sustainable success isn't just about nets and pills; it's about making sure basic health services are accessible, affordable, and resilient to crises.
This strategic pillar ensures that diagnostic testing and quality-assured treatment are available down to the lowest level of care. It pushes for integrated disease management, ensuring that malaria care isn't isolated but part of a broader primary healthcare package.
Measuring Success and Future Challenges of the WHO Global Malaria Programme 2026
How will we know if the 2026 updates are working? The success of the strategy will be measured against specific, quantifiable targets, including reductions in case incidence and mortality rates in high-burden countries. The commitment is focused on reducing the burden by 90% by 2030, a goal that requires unprecedented action starting now.
The shift towards smarter investments means that tracking financial efficiencies and the impact-per-dollar spent will be just as important as tracking the number of infections prevented.
The Road Ahead: Navigating Persistent Hurdles
While the strategy is robust, several critical challenges must be continuously managed to prevent backsliding:
- Political Will and Ownership: Sustained domestic funding and political commitment in high-burden countries are non-negotiable. External aid can fill gaps, but long-term success requires national ownership.
- Managing Vaccine Expectations: The vaccine is a powerful tool, but it is not a silver bullet. The challenge is communicating that the vaccine must be used alongside existing vector control measures, not instead of them.
- Addressing Misinformation: Ensuring clear, consistent communication regarding new drugs, vaccines, and resistance issues to foster public trust and compliance with control measures.
